Description of ASTM-D8527 2025

ASTM D8527-25

Active Standard: Standard Test Method for Assessment of Fungal Biomass on Surfaces or Coatings by Measuring Fungal β-N-acetylhexosaminidase (NAHA) Activity




ASTM D8527

Scope

1.1 This test method contains procedures for both collection and analysis of surface swab samples for total fungal biomass by measuring the activity of fungal β-N-acetylhexosaminidase (NAHA) by use of a 4-methylumbelliferyl fluorogenic enzyme substrate together with an inhibitor of non-fungal NAHA activity.

1.2 NAHA activity is present in all forms of fungal material such as spores, hyphal fragments, and other particles of fungal origin that are not optically recognizable. Collectively, this material is the fungal biomass. See Refs (1-4).2

1.3 This test method can quantify surface fungal biomass loading for comparison purposes (1-4).

1.4 This test method does not identify or differentiate fungal taxa.

1.5 This test method does not differentiate between viable and non-viable fungi.

1.6 This test method can be used to supplement visual observations during fungal assessments and fungal post-remediation verification (PRV).

1.7 This test method does not measure bacteria.

1.8 This test method may involve potentially hazardous chemicals and microorganisms, and should be performed only by persons who have had appropriate training.

About ASTM

ASTM International, formerly known as the American Society for Testing and Materials (ASTM), is a globally recognized leader in the development and delivery of international voluntary consensus standards. Today, some 12,000 ASTM standards are used around the world to improve product quality, enhance safety, facilitate market access and trade, and build consumer confidence. ASTM’s leadership in international standards development is driven by the contributions of its members: more than 30,000 of the world’s top technical experts and business professionals representing 150 countries. Working in an open and transparent process and using ASTM’s advanced electronic infrastructure, ASTM members deliver the test methods, specifications, guides, and practices that support industries and governments worldwide.
